Downtown Deco HO Model Railroad Buildings, Tunnels & Bridges, Model Trains Downtown Deco, Downtown Deco O Model Railroad Buildings, Tunnels & Bridges, Building HO Scale Slot Cars, The Flathead Tunnel is a 7-mile-long (11 km) railroad tunnel in the Rocky Mountains of northwest Montana near Trego, approximately 28 miles (45 km) west of Whitefish. Located on the BNSF Railway's Kootenai River Subdivision, it is the second-longest railroad tunnel in the United States after the Cascade Tunnel. It is ultimately named after the Bitterroot Salish, also known as the Flathead. mylan manufacturer phone

Web2 de mar. de 2024 · When the tunnel was built, it was the longest railroad tunnel in Montana at 6,145 feet. The first train rolled through the tunnel on October 24, 1888. The large wooden doors were added at each end and kept closed in winter to keep snowdrifts out and the warm air in. These doors had to be opened every time a train passed … WebTrail Overview.
